Transaction 7625362d89ea151489cb075cc2a3366ea48f071619edea859e53272499130517
1 Input
1 Output
-
7625362d89ea151489cb075cc2a3366ea48f071619edea859e53272499130517:0
- value
- 64154332
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 beecc3d1b9bf498163ed6efaf4cf58b1ec00d2e4 OP_EQUAL
- address
- MRJgFbLtBCGXTUJb1jJsWSRz3viN8Mzk79